html { height: 100%; overflow-y: scroll; }
body {  padding: 0px; margin: 0px; }


body { padding-top: 11px; }
/*#maintable td { vertical-align: top; }*/
.maintable_td  { vertical-align: top; }
/*.headline_top tr td { vertical-align: middle; }*/

.content_bottom_center_380_layout_03 { height: 380px;  position:relative; margin-top:-40; overflow: hidden; }

.clearboth { clear: both; height: 10px; font-size: 0px; }


.spacertop_2009 { height: 62px; }


/* News Contentelement 2009 ----------------------------- */
.news_2009 { width: 540px; padding: 0px 0px 7px 0px; margin-bottom: 15px; background:url(/fileadmin/templates/design/dotted_horizontal.gif) repeat-x bottom; }
.news_2009_img { float: left; width: 150px; margin-right: 14px; }
.news_2009_texte {  float: left; width: 375px;  }
.news_2009_datum { font-family: Verdana; font-weight: bold; font-size: 12px; color: #202020; margin-bottom: 5px; }
.news_2009_headline { font-family: Verdana; font-weight: bold; font-size: 12px; color: #AC2525; margin-bottom: 2px; }
.news_2009_text { font-family: Verdana; font-size: 10px; color: #202020;  line-height: 12px;  text-decoration: none; }
.news_2009_more { width: 75px; margin-top: 10px; margin-left: 301px; background-image: url(/fileadmin/templates/design/menu_passiv.gif); background-repeat: no-repeat; }
.news_2009_more a { font-family: Verdana; font-size: 10px; font-weight: bold; color: #202020; line-height: 12px;  text-decoration: none; margin-left: 15px; }







/* Hintergrund Mitte 2009----------------------------- */

.hm_2009_box { height: 70px; width: 920px; position: relative; top: 0px; left: 0px;  }
.hm_2009_logo  { float: left; width: 150px; height: 70px; position: absolute; top: 0px; left: 0px; }
.hm_2009_headline  { float: left; width: 740px;  position: absolute; top: 23px; left: 190px; }
.hm_2009_headline  h1 { font-family: Verdana; font-size: 21px; font-weight: normal; color: #FFFFFF; }
.hm_2009_bg  { float: left; width: 770px; height: 70px; position: absolute; top: 0px; left: 150px; background-color: #808080;}

.hm_2009_button { position: absolute; top: 355; left: 891; width: 29px; height: 15px; background-color: transparent; cursor: pointer; }




/* ---------------------------------------------- */

.headline_top { height: 63px; }
.headline_top h1 { font-family: Verdana; font-size: 21px; font-weight: normal; color: #AC2525; }
.headline_middle h1 { font-family: Verdana; font-size: 21px; font-weight: normal; color: #FFFFFF; }

.topmenu { height: 25px; background-color: #D5D5D5;}
.topmenu_content { font-family: Verdana; font-size: 10px; color: #202020; }
.topmenu_spacer_left { width: 0px; }

.pagetop { background-color: #FFFFFF;}
.pagetop_spacer_left {  }
.pagetop_mainmenu { padding-top: 62px; }
.pagetop_spacer_middle {  }
.pagetop_content {  }
.pagetop_spacer_right {  }

.pagebottom { background-color: #FFFFFF; background-repeat:no-repeat;}
.pagebottom_spacer_left {  }
.pagebottom_content {  }
.pagebottom_spacer_right {  }



h1, h2, h3, h4 { margin:0px; padding: 0px; }
h2 { font-family: Verdana; font-size: 11px; color: #202020;  text-decoration: none; margin-bottom: 2px;}

.bodytext { font-family: Verdana; font-size: 10px; color: #202020;  line-height: 12px;  text-decoration: none; }
.bodytext { margin:0px; padding: 0px 0px 5px 0px; }
.bodytext a {  color: #202020;   text-decoration: underline; }

.csc-bulletlist-0, .csc-bulletlist-1, 
.csc-bulletlist-2, .csc-bulletlist-3 { font-family: Verdana; font-size: 10px; color: #202020;  line-height: 13px;  text-decoration: none; }

.csc-textpic-caption { font-family: Verdana; font-size: 9px; color: #202020;  line-height: 12px;  text-decoration: none; }
.csc-textpic-caption a { color: #202020;   text-decoration: underline; }

.mainmenu_aktiv, .mainmenu_passiv { margin-bottom: 5px; }
.mainmenu_aktiv a  { font-family: Verdana; font-size: 10px; color: #AC2525; text-decoration: none; }
.mainmenu_passiv a  { font-family: Verdana; font-size: 10px; color: #202020; text-decoration: none; }
.mainmenu_dottet { background:url(/fileadmin/templates/design/dotted_horizontal.gif) repeat-x; }

.submenu1_passiv {  font-family: Verdana; font-size: 10px; color: #202020; text-decoration: none; }
.submenu1_aktiv {   font-family: Verdana; font-size: 10px; color: #AC2525; text-decoration: none; }






.statement { margin: 10px 0px 0px 0px; padding: 0px; font-family: Verdana; font-size: 10px; line-height: 13px;  color: #202020; text-decoration: none; }
.statement_name { margin: 3px 0px 0px 0px; padding: 0px;  font-family: Verdana; font-size: 9px; color: #707070; text-decoration: none; text-align: right; }






.related_link_box { margin-bottom: 5px; }
.related_link { font-family: Verdana; font-size: 10px; color: #202020; text-decoration: none; }


.newsbox { width: 120px; margin-top: 0px; }
.newsbox_image { width: 118px; height: 48px; overflow: hidden; border: 1px #CCCCCC solid; }
.newsbox_headline { padding-top: 3px; font-family: Verdana; font-size: 10px; color: #202020; font-weight: bold;  }
.newsbox_bodytext { padding-top: 1px; padding-bottom: 4px; font-family: Verdana; font-size: 10px; color: #202020;  text-decoration: none; }
.newsbox_link_image { width:15px; }
.newsbox_link { width:105px; }
.newsbox_read_more { font-family: Verdana; font-size: 10px; color: #202020; font-weight: bold;  text-decoration: none; }



.content_25_prozent { width: 260px; padding: 0px; margin: 0px; }
.content_25_prozent_td_1 { width: 120px;  }
.content_25_prozent_td_2 { width: 20px; }
.content_25_prozent_td_3 { width: 120px;  }

.content_25_prozent_4_spalten


.content_25_prozent_4_spalten { width: 540px; padding: 0px; margin: 0px; }
.content_25_prozent_4_spalten_td_1 { width: 120px;  }
.content_25_prozent_4_spalten_td_2 { width: 20px; }
.content_25_prozent_4_spalten_td_3 { width: 120px;  }
.content_25_prozent_4_spalten_td_4 { width: 20px;  }
.content_25_prozent_4_spalten_td_5 { width: 120px; }
.content_25_prozent_4_spalten_td_6 { width: 20px;  }
.content_25_prozent_4_spalten_td_7 { width: 120px;  }


.content_top_50_layout_01 { width: 700px;  }
.content_top_50_layout_01 .div_1 {  width: 260px; }
.content_top_50_layout_01 .div_2 { width: 20px; }
.content_top_50_layout_01 .div_3 {  width: 260px; }
.content_top_50_layout_01 .div_4 { width: 40px; }
.content_top_50_layout_01 .div_5 {  width: 120px; }

.content_top_100_layout_01 { width: 700px; }
.content_top_100_layout_01 .div_1 {  width: 540px; }
.content_top_100_layout_01 .div_2 { width: 40px; }
.content_top_100_layout_01 .div_3 {  width: 120px; }





.content_top_50_border_layout_01 { width: 700px; margin-bottom: 30px; }
.content_top_50_border_layout_01 .div_1 {  width: 260px; }
.content_top_50_border_layout_01 .div_2 { width: 20px; }
.content_top_50_border_layout_01 .div_3 {  width: 260px; }
.content_top_50_border_layout_01 .div_4 { width: 19px; }
.content_top_50_border_layout_01 .td_5  { width: 1px; background:url(/fileadmin/templates/design/dotted_vertikal.gif); }
.content_top_50_border_layout_01 .div_6 { width: 20px; }
.content_top_50_border_layout_01 .div_7 {  width: 120px; }

.content_top_100_border_layout_01 { width: 700px; margin-bottom: 30px; }
.content_top_100_border_layout_01 .div_1 {  width: 540px;}
.content_top_100_border_layout_01 .div_2 { width: 19px; }
.content_top_100_border_layout_01 .td_3  { width: 1px; background:url(/fileadmin/templates/design/dotted_vertikal.gif); }
.content_top_100_border_layout_01 .div_4 { width: 20px; }
.content_top_100_border_layout_01 .div_5 {  width: 120px; }






.content_bottom_50_layout_01 {  }
.content_bottom_50_layout_01 .div_1 {  width: 260px; }
.content_bottom_50_layout_01 .div_2 { width: 20px; }
.content_bottom_50_layout_01 .div_3 {  width: 260px; }
.content_bottom_50_layout_01 .div_4 { width: 40px; }
.content_bottom_50_layout_01 .div_5 {  width: 120px;  }


.content_bottom_50_border_layout_01 {  }
.content_bottom_50_border_layout_01 .div_1 {  width: 260px; }
.content_bottom_50_border_layout_01 .div_2 { width: 20px; }
.content_bottom_50_border_layout_01 .div_3 {  width: 260px; }
.content_bottom_50_border_layout_01 .div_4 { width: 19px; }
.content_bottom_50_border_layout_01 .td_5  { width: 1px; background:url(/fileadmin/templates/design/dotted_vertikal.gif); }
.content_bottom_50_border_layout_01 .div_6 { width: 20px; }
.content_bottom_50_border_layout_01 .div_7 {  width: 120px; }

.content_bottom_50_border_no_overflow_layout_01 { margin-bottom: 20px; }
.content_bottom_50_border_no_overflow_layout_01 .div_1 {  width: 260px; }
.content_bottom_50_border_no_overflow_layout_01 .div_2 { width: 20px; }
.content_bottom_50_border_no_overflow_layout_01 .div_3 {  width: 260px; }
.content_bottom_50_border_no_overflow_layout_01 .div_4 { width: 19px; }
.content_bottom_50_border_no_overflow_layout_01 .td_5  { width: 1px; background:url(/fileadmin/templates/design/dotted_vertikal.gif); }
.content_bottom_50_border_no_overflow_layout_01 .div_6 { width: 20px; }
.content_bottom_50_border_no_overflow_layout_01 .div_7 {  width: 120px; }


/* Fläche 920 * 300 Zentriert */
.content_bottom_center_layout_02 {  }
/*
.content_bottom_center_layout_02 .div_1 { vertical-align: middle; width: 920px; height: 300px; overflow: hidden; }
*/


/* Fläche 920 * 370 Zentriert */
.content_bottom_center_370_layout_02 { width: 920px; height: 370px;}
.content_bottom_center_370_layout_02 .div_1 {  }
.content_bottom_center_370_layout_02 td { vertical-align: middle; }



/*
*html h1, *html h2, *html h3, *html h4 { margin:1px; padding: 1px; }

*/